Posted on 11/17/16 at 11:01 pm to Grandioso
I would start with Up All Night. Incredible album that is a good mix of his sounds.
Uberjam if you want a more psychedelic funk jazz feel.
All of his albums with MMW are great, but the first one(A Go Go) is one of my favorite albums ever. Out Louder, and Juice are the other ones, and are both really good too.
He has a ton of albums, and he likes to play or pay tribute to wide range of genres. His latest is a bunch of old country song covers, and it is delightful.
